Wohoo!! Electronic Arts is fully supporting Xbox live!!! Gamespot has the inside scoop.
“This evening at in Los Angeles, two of the biggest names in games--Microsoft and Electronic Arts--announced a new partnership that will fundamentally alter online console gaming.”
Here are just some of the games planned for Xbox live. Since I'm not a big sports game player (with the exception of hockey), I'm really looking forward to GoldenEye and the Battlefield title.
- NCAA Football 2005
- Madden NFL 2005
- NBA Live 2005
- FIFA Soccer 2005
- NASCAR 2005: Chase for the Cup
- Tiger Woods PGA Tour 2005
- NHL 2005? (Microsoft officials could not confirm whether NHL 2005 would be Xbox Live-enabled)
- Burnout 3
- TimeSplitters Future Perfect
- Need for Speed Underground 2
- Battlefield: Modern Combat
- GoldenEye: Rogue Agent
